13032994
0xeb7c43408935b49e7e41dc24f8ebee4def1d7503a695b5704e0a3cdde470b3ee
Transactions0
Height13032994
Confirmations876785
Timestamp74 days 2 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x0390febefd8512ac
Bits
Difficulty0x1cdef154